Cade Brown: A Second Chance at Stardom
At last year's Maine Class A state semifinals, Cheverus Stags running back Cade Brown left an indelible mark on the field, rushing for 132 yards in the first half before suffering a season-ending ACL injury. The setback was a harsh reality check for the Class of 2027 standout, who had been on the cusp of stardom. Now, Brown is back and better than ever, having worked tirelessly to regain his form during a grueling offseason. As the Stags prepare for the upcoming season, Brown is poised to take on a starting role and prove that his injury was merely a speed bump on the road to greatness.
